One thing to not is that the Prime is a car that Toyota needs to satisfy California's ZEV mandate and that Toyota is really only aggressively selling the Prime in the state of California and other states that follow California emissions regulations.

Toyota might well be doing the bare minimum to meet those requirements.

The RAV4 Prime will have a much larger battery and hopefully be a less compromised vehicle than the Prime is . The battery in the load bay really reduces the usability of the Prime (I own one.)
